IRunningObjectTable Interface
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Biedt de beheerde definitie van de IRunningObjectTable interface.
public interface class IRunningObjectTable
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
public interface IRunningObjectTable
[System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)]
[System.Runtime.InteropServices.Guid("00000010-0000-0000-C000-000000000046")]
public interface IRunningObjectTable
public interface IRunningObjectTable
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
type IRunningObjectTable = interface
[<System.Runtime.InteropServices.InterfaceType(System.Runtime.InteropServices.ComInterfaceType.InterfaceIsIUnknown)>]
[<System.Runtime.InteropServices.Guid("00000010-0000-0000-C000-000000000046")>]
type IRunningObjectTable = interface
type IRunningObjectTable = interface
Public Interface IRunningObjectTable
- Kenmerken
Opmerkingen
U kunt een interface voor de actieve objecttabel ophalen door de functie COM GetRunningObjectTable aan te roepen.
Zie de interface IRunningObjectTable voor meer informatie.
De algemene taalruntime genereert een uitzondering wanneer een COM-methode in systeemeigen code een HRESULT retourneert. Zie Procedures voor meer informatie : HRESULT's en uitzonderingen toewijzen.
Methoden
| Name | Description |
|---|---|
| EnumRunning(IEnumMoniker) |
Inventariseert de objecten die momenteel als actief zijn geregistreerd. |
| GetObject(IMoniker, Object) |
Retourneert het geregistreerde object als de opgegeven objectnaam is geregistreerd als actief. |
| GetTimeOfLastChange(IMoniker, FILETIME) |
Zoekt naar deze moniker in de Draaitabel (ROT) en rapporteert de vastgelegde tijd van wijziging, indien aanwezig. |
| IsRunning(IMoniker) |
Bepaalt of de opgegeven moniker momenteel is geregistreerd in de tabel Running Object (ROT). |
| NoteChangeTime(Int32, FILETIME) |
Noteert de tijd waarop een bepaald object is gewijzigd, zodat |
| Register(Int32, Object, IMoniker) |
Registreert dat het opgegeven object de actieve status heeft opgegeven. |
| Revoke(Int32) |
Hiermee wordt de registratie van het opgegeven object van de actieve objecttabel (ROT) opgeheven. |